Registration insurance requirements

6Car-Registration.org

You will be required to obtain proper NY insurance when you go to register your vehicle. This is a necessary requirement in order to help reduce the number of uninsured drivers on the road which can often result in high costs if you are involved in any vehicle accident.

Your insurance company will issue your proof of insurance by providing you two New York insurance ID cards, one which you will give to the DMV office and one which you will keep to present as proof of insurance when needed, and by sending an electronic notice of your insurance coverage to the DMV office. You will need to provide both to the DMV office within 45 days of obtaining your ID cards to apply for a vehicle registration.

In order to be able to apply for your vehicle registration it will be mandatory that you obtain liability insurance for your vehicle before you are allowed to register and legally drive it without any consequences. What is the purpose of liability insurance? Well, if you are involved in a car accident it is important that any and all damages or injuries you cause someone else can be paid for without causing you financial difficulty to pay.

Minimum Vehicle Liability Insurance Policy:

Single Accident Property Damage…………….... $10,000

Injury for one person………………………………... $25,000

Injury for multiple people………………………..…. $50,000

Death of one person…………………………...……. $50,000

Multiple Deaths……………………………………..… $100,000

Your liability insurance must be a New York State insurance coverage plan obtained from a licensed NYS Department of Financial Services and certified by the New York DMV office; out of state insurance plans will not be accepted.

The insurance plan must be maintained valid even when your vehicle is no longer in use, meaning it must also be issued in your name as well as remain in your name while you maintain ownership of the vehicle. Also, your insurance ID card and vehicle registration must be under the same name, if you do not maintain your insurance coverage, your vehicle registration along with your driver license will be suspended.

Registering your vehicle in New York

The most important part of registering your vehicle in New York is taking a look at the requirements you will need to meet as well as the steps you must take depending on the type of vehicle you own. Whether you are registering a new, used, out-of-state, military, or special type of vehicle, you should see the specific instructions to have it registered so you can make sure the process is as easy and quick as possible. You can simply take a look at the outlined steps below to better understand what exactly you must do in order to register your vehicle in New York and begin driving legally as soon as possible!

You will have to be at least 16 years old in order to register the vehicle in your name in the state of New York. You will have to register your vehicle by going to the DMV office in person, however the New York DMV allows for you to fill out the application process for your vehicle registration online through their E-ZVisit system. You will be able to print out the form that has a barcode which will allow you to simply have it scanned and processed in the DMV office.

REGISTER A NEW VEHICLEIf you are interested in registering a vehicle in New York that is brand new, you will have to take the following steps:

• Visit the DMV office.

• Fill out the Vehicle Registration/Title Application Form (MV-82).

• Provide proof of your ownership.

o Original or Certified Copy of a Retail Certificate of Sale Form (MV-50). o Original or Certified Copy of a Manufacturer’s Certificate of Origin (MCO)

• Provide proof of your NY vehicle liability insurance.

o Insurance ID Card

o Electronic Notice of Insurance Coverage from Insurance Company

• Provide proof of your identity and age.

o New York Driver License

o Non Driver ID Card

Renewing your vehicle registrationIs it time to renew your vehicle registration? Much like with many things in life, such as your driver license and even food products, your vehicle registration will be at risk of expiring which would mean your vehicle will be deemed invalid to drive legally. This of course can be solved by simply making sure to renew your vehicle’s registration before the expiration date is allowed to pass by unattended.

Therefore, allowing your vehicle registration to expire is not a well advised thing to do, as it will mean you are no longer able to legally drive with your vehicle. Having this happen limits your ability to travel as you please or even for emergency purposes.

To renew your vehicle registration in person you will have to take the following steps:

• Visit the DMV office.

• Fill out the Vehicle Registration/Title Application Form (MV-82).

• Provide proof of your identity.

o New York Driver License

o New York ID Card

o U.S. Passport

• Provide proof of inspection, if necessary.

• Pay the necessary renewal fee.

o The renewal fee will be stated on your renewal notice.

Make sure to take a look at all other acceptable documents to provide as proof of identity.

RENEWING ONLINEIf you are interested in renewing your vehicle registration online, you can do it even up to one year after your registration has expired. In the case that you are interested in renewing your vehicle registration online, all you need to do is follow these steps:

• Visit the New York DMV official site here.

• Pay the necessary renewal fee.

o The renewal fee will be stated on your renewal notice and on your screen when you renew online.

• Provide the last name of the person whose name the registration is under.

Replacing your vehicle registration

Has something happened to your vehicle registration? Well, it doesn’t matter if your vehicle registration was recently lost, stolen, or even damaged, the New York DMV will help you in obtaining a new vehicle registration as soon as possible regardless of the situation. no matter what, you will be able to effortlessly replace it with a new duplicate vehicle registration. All it requires of you is to do a few things.

Documents• Fill out the Application for Registration/Title Application (MV-82).

o Write your new address if your address has changed.

• Provide a photocopy of your proof of identity.

o New York Driver License

o New York ID card

o U.S. Passport

• Pay the necessary fee of $3, either with a check or money order payable to the “Commissioner of Motor Vehicles”.

REPLACING ONLINEThe state of New York also offers you the chance to replace your vehicle registration in the case that it has been lost, stolen, or damaged. However you will not be allowed to replace your vehicle registration if it’s for one of the following vehicles:

• Vehicles Older than 1973

• Snowmobiles, ATV, or Boats

• Motorcycles

• Trailers

• Transporter Vehicles

• Vehicles with an Expired, Revoked, Suspended, or Surrendered Registration

TipMake sure you report your license plate when it is lost, damaged, or stolen and you seek to replace it. Obtaining a police report or having the police office fill out a Certificate of Lost License, Permit, or Plates Form (MV-78B) stating your registration was lost due to a crime will allow you to be exempt from paying the replacement fee.

License plates

When you go to register your vehicle at the New York DMV office, you will automatically be assigned a license plate number. This will mean that every time you go to renew your vehicle registration your license plate will also be renewed. The DMV office will provide you with a decal to attach to your license plate which will state the date of expiration. You will be responsible for maintain your license plate valid at all times in order to legally drive in the state of New York.

You can obtain a standard New York Empire State license plate for the basic price of $25 when you go to apply to obtain a license plate. But that won’t be your only option; instead you can chose to get a plate that best fits your tastes either in design, message, or both. You also don’t have to settle for boring or standard license plates, in the state of New York you have the option of obtaining a license plate that fits your personality, hobbies, or interests if your request is approved by the New York DMV office.

GETTING CUSTOM PLATESThere are many different options for you to choose from if you are looking to obtain a personalized license plate for your vehicle; you can either have a license plate with eight characters or a picture license plate with six characters. However, if you are looking to get a personalized license plate for your motorcycle you may only have six characters on your plate.

FeesYou will be required to pay an initial fee when you first obtain your custom license plate and afterwards pay an annual fee to maintain the license plate valid. Take a look at the fees below to see what you will be required to pay for your custom license plate in New York:

Vehicle Initial Payment………………………….. $60

Vehicle Annual Payment………………………… $31.25

Motorcycle Initial Payment……………………. $35

Motorcycle Annual Payment………………….. $18.75

SURRENDERING NEW YORK LICENSE PLATESAre you thinking about ending or not renewing the liability insurance on your vehicle? Then, it is important that you surrender the New York state license plates for that vehicle, otherwise, you will be faced with having both your vehicle registration and possibility even your driver license suspended. You will also be required to surrender your license plates if you decide to register your vehicle in another state.

See below on how to surrender your vehicle’s license plates in person at the New York DMV office:

• Take down the plate frames and fasteners from your license plates.

• Destroy the registration and inspection stickers on your vehicle.

• Visit the DMV office.

• Hand over the license plates.

• Pay the $1 fee.

Surrender by MailThough, if you do not have time to go to a DMV office or you would prefer to surrender your license plates through the mail you can do just that, all it takes is following the steps below:

• Fill out the Plate Surrender Application (PD-7).

• Take down the plate frames and fasteners from your license plates.

• Destroy the registration and inspection stickers on your vehicle.

• Send in the application and license plates to the following address:

Vehicle Safety Tips

The most important thing before you begin driving any vehicle is that both you and the vehicle are well prepared for any trip you make. This means checking and making any changes to your vehicle or your behavior to make sure that you are able to drive safely at all times.

EMERGENCY KITOne of the essentials to safe driving is having a basic emergency kit available in your vehicle at all times. This kit should include basic items such as water, extra batteries, rope, First Aid kit, matches, a whistle, etc. During winter months it is also important to carry items such as blankets, non-perishable foods, extra gloves and socks, and a shovel.

WINTER DRIVINGOne of the most dangerous times to drive is during the winter, especially if you live in an area that snows. Therefore, it is best to consider these tips to drive safely during the winter.

• Don’t Rush! • Roads are often covered in snow and ice after it snows, so instead

of driving fast and risking an accident in your rush to get to your destination try leaving a few minutes earlier than usual. This will allow you to drive slower and help to avoid rushing other drivers by not tailgating them if they are going slower.

• Don’t Panic If You Skid or Slip • In the case that your vehicle does ski or slip while driving make sure

you do not panic and slam down on your brakes. Instead all you need to do is apply slow and even pressure on your brakes until you stop. This will prevent you from spinning further out of control.

• Check Your Vehicle • Before you even leave your house make sure your vehicle’s controls,

brakes, tank, tires, antifreeze, exhaust, etc. are all working properly. It is also important that you remove all ice and snow from your car before you begin driving; this prevents the snow from blocking your view while you drive.

DRINKING AND DRIVINGEvery year thousands are killed as a result of drinking and driving. This is something that is very easily prevented; it only requires that you plan ahead of time by taking these steps.

Even before you begin drinking you should arrange for someone else to be the designated driver. In the case that they also become intoxicated, it is important that you arrange to take a taxi. Never allow someone drunk to drive, instead take away their keys and call for alternative transportation.

If you see someone who you suspect is drunk, and they signs of intoxication while driving such as making wide turns, weaving, swerving, braking erratically, turning abruptly, etc. call 911 and contact authorities immediately. also make sure to avoid them on the road to ensure your own safety.

USING YOUR PHONEDriving while using your cell phone is one of the most dangerous things you can do because during those few seconds your attention is diverted to your phone, a major accident could occur. So, make sure you don’t text, use of the internet on your phone, or receive calls while you drive to prevent accidents as best as possible.
